Mozuku
Edible seaweed species from Chordariaceae
Mozuku is a collective term for various types of Japanese brown algae from the family Chordariaceae, which are used as food. These include ito-mozuku, Okinawa mozuku, ishi-mozuku and futo mozuku. Occasionally the aquatic flowering plant Hydrilla verticillata is referred to as mozuku.
